BIRMINGHAM PASSENGER TRANSPORT SERVICES LIMITED
Company number 02901263
- Company Overview for BIRMINGHAM PASSENGER TRANSPORT SERVICES LIMITED (02901263)
- Filing history for BIRMINGHAM PASSENGER TRANSPORT SERVICES LIMITED (02901263)
- People for BIRMINGHAM PASSENGER TRANSPORT SERVICES LIMITED (02901263)
- Charges for BIRMINGHAM PASSENGER TRANSPORT SERVICES LIMITED (02901263)
- More for BIRMINGHAM PASSENGER TRANSPORT SERVICES LIMITED (02901263)